What Happens During a Professional Leg Massage?
A proper leg massage isn't just rubbing your calves with some oil. Our therapists work through a structured sequence that targets every major muscle group from the glutes down to the soles of your feet.
The session typically begins with effleurage — long, gliding strokes that warm up the tissue and increase blood flow toward the heart. This is why you'll often feel a gentle warmth spreading through your legs within the first few minutes. From there, the therapist moves to petrissage — a kneading technique that works deeper into the muscle fibers, releasing the knots that form in the gastrocnemius (your calf muscle) and the quadriceps at the front of your thigh.
Friction techniques target specific adhesion points — those tight bands you can feel when you press into the back of your knee or along the IT band. Trigger point therapy may be used on particularly stubborn areas. And the session usually ends with tapotement and gentle lymphatic drainage strokes around the ankle to reduce swelling.

The Health Benefits Are Real — Not Marketing Fluff
Let's talk about what leg massage actually does for your body, because this isn't just about relaxation.
Circulation improvement: Sitting for long periods causes blood to pool in the lower extremities. This contributes to varicose veins, swelling, and that heavy "dead weight" feeling. Manual massage physically moves blood and lymphatic fluid upward, supporting venous return and reducing edema. Research published in the Journal of Physical Therapy Science found that lower limb massage significantly improved blood flow velocity in sedentary individuals after just one session.
Delayed Onset Muscle Soreness (DOMS) relief: If you exercise regularly — running, cycling, leg day at the gym — you know DOMS. That 24-48 hour window of painful stiffness after a hard workout. Studies show that massage within a few hours of exercise, and again 24 hours later, significantly reduces DOMS intensity and duration. Athletes in Raipur who train at the various sports academies and fitness centres are increasingly using post-training massage as part of their recovery protocol.
Restless legs syndrome: This is an underappreciated benefit. The uncomfortable urge to move your legs at night — worse when lying still — affects a significant portion of the adult population. Regular leg massage has been shown in clinical studies to reduce RLS symptom severity, likely by improving circulation and reducing the muscle tension that triggers the sensation.
Lymphatic drainage: The lymphatic system has no pump of its own — it relies on muscle movement and manual pressure to circulate. When you sit at a desk all day, lymph can stagnate in the lower limbs, causing swelling and immune function reduction. Targeted leg massage with upward strokes supports this system directly.
Who Needs Leg Massage Most?
Honestly, most adults who live modern sedentary lives would benefit. But certain groups have a particularly urgent need:
IT professionals and desk workers: If you sit for 6+ hours a day, your legs are being compressed and your circulation is being compromised. This is non-negotiable. Get your legs massaged.
Teachers and healthcare workers: The other extreme — spending 8-10 hours on your feet causes different but equally serious problems. Swollen ankles, plantar fascia strain, calf tightness. Standing massage with lymphatic drainage focus is particularly helpful here.
Runners and cyclists: Your IT band, hamstrings, and calves take enormous repetitive stress. Regular sports massage on your legs is how you stay injury-free long-term.
Pregnant women: Leg swelling is one of the most common and uncomfortable symptoms of pregnancy, particularly in the third trimester. Gentle prenatal leg massage (always performed by a trained prenatal therapist) provides meaningful relief. How Often Should You Get a Leg Massage?
This depends on your lifestyle. For desk workers with no specific complaints, once a month is a good maintenance frequency. If you're training for an event (marathon, cycling race), once a week in the build-up period and twice a week in peak training is not unusual among serious athletes. If you have chronic swelling or circulatory concerns, your physician should be involved in setting frequency — in some cases weekly treatment is appropriate.
